<div class='os_post_top_link'><a href='http://tech.fortune.cnn.com/2010/09/19/apple-mends-a-few-fences/' target='_blank'>http://tech.fortune.cnn.com/2010/09...s-a-few-fences/</a><br /><br /></div><p><em>"One of Apple's (AAPL) weaknesses as a company -- as even Steve Jobs will admit -- is that it isn't a particularly good neighbor. Like its co-founder and CEO, it can be secretive, prickly and quick to take offense. Witness, for example, the 141 pending lawsuits that list Apple as a plaintiff or defendant."</em></p><p><img src="http://images.thoughtsmedia.com/resizer/thumbs/size/600/at/auto/1284935760.usr105634.jpg" style="border: 1px solid #d2d2bb;" /></p><p>141 pending lawsuits? That is a lot of legal pads my friends. But the author of this article has an interesting point of view, believing that Apple is indeed in fence mending mode. He brings up Google Voice, the reversal of the Flash ban and the response to the antenna problem on the iPhone 4. I'm not so sure they are building fences as much as avoiding more litigation. Who knows for sure, but they do seem to have reversed themselves on several things recently.</p>
